Sylvester Stallone, Instone & Supplements

After all his years in the movie business, the Sly has finally dug his way into the business of supplements and sports nutrition. His supplements company "Instone" makes several different products including: Intake Performance, IntakeLean, Forza-T, LeanFire, and High Protein Pudding. Because of the name, all his products carries a slight price premium compared to other similar products on the market, and this is definitely the case with Instone Forza T as well.

Basically, all Instone Forza T contains is these 3 key ingredients:

  1. 300 mg of 6-OXO
  2. 190 mg of Tribulus Terrestris
  3. ZMA stack

All that mumble jumble aside, these 3 ingredients work fantastically to boost your testosterone levels and free testosterone levels.

So, how about that 6-OXO?

6-OXO Review & Info

Quick blurb on 6-oxo. 6-OXO was developed by ErgoPharm. It acts as an inhibitor of the aromatase enzyme blocking the conversion of testosterone to estradiol. (Estradiol is the most potent estrogen of a group of endogenous estrogen steroids.) So in simple english, 6-OXO stops conversion of testosterone to estrogen.

I tried finding some scientific research done on 6-OXO, but couldn't really come up with anything substantial. There is one study floating around the web and posted on Ergopharm's website on 6-OXO. The study found the testosterone levels increased 188% and free testosterone levels increased 226% over a period of 3 weeks for the subjects.

Even if there's limited research on 6-OXO, personally I have to give it 2 thumbs up, because I've used it with great results.

Instone Forza T Side Effects

Side effects of Forza T are what would be expected from the increase in testosterone levels. The most common side effects include acne problems, increase in hair growth, and increase in sex drive, which isn't necessarily a bad thing! However increase in male baldness is also a possibility as increase in testosterone will lead to increase in DHT, so for those with a family history of hair loss, this should be a consideration before using Forza T.
